    The Genesis Coupe Story: From Concept to Reality

    The Genesis Coupe was first introduced as a concept car at the 2007 Los Angeles Auto Show, and it quickly garnered attention for its sporty design and potential performance. The production model was launched in 2008 for the 2009 model year, marking Hyundai’s entry into the competitive sports coupe market. The goal was to create a vehicle that could rival established players like the Nissan 370Z and the Ford Mustang, but at a more accessible price point.

    Under the Hood: Exploring the 3.8-Liter V6 Engine

    The soul of the Hyundai Genesis Coupe 3.8 lies in its Lambda RS 3.8-liter V6 engine. This powerplant is what gives the car its thrilling performance and sporty character. Let's break down the specifics and understand what makes this engine so special.

    Engine Specifications and Performance Metrics

    The 3.8-liter V6 engine is a masterpiece of engineering, designed to deliver both power and responsiveness. Here are the key specifications:

    • Engine Type: 3.8-liter Lambda RS V6
    • Horsepower: Approximately 306-348 horsepower (depending on the model year)
    • Torque: Approximately 266-295 lb-ft (depending on the model year)
    • Drivetrain: Rear-Wheel Drive (RWD)
    • Transmission: Available in both 6-speed manual and 8-speed automatic options

    These figures translate to impressive performance on the road. The Genesis Coupe 3.8 can accelerate from 0 to 60 mph in around 5.5 to 6 seconds, making it a genuinely quick car. The engine’s responsiveness and the car’s balanced handling make it a joy to drive on both city streets and winding roads.     What is the fuel economy like for the Genesis Coupe 3.8?

    The fuel economy of the Genesis Coupe 3.8 is reasonable for a sports coupe with a powerful V6 engine. Expect to get around 18-20 mpg in the city and 27-30 mpg on the highway.     What are the common problems with the Genesis Coupe 3.8?

    While the Genesis Coupe 3.8 is generally reliable, some common issues include:

    • Electrical Issues: Some owners have reported problems with the car's electrical system, such as issues with the battery, alternator, or sensors.
    • Engine Issues: In some cases, owners have reported engine-related problems, such as oil leaks or issues with the timing chain.
    • Suspension Issues: Some owners have experienced issues with the suspension, particularly with the struts and shocks.

    Remember, regular maintenance and prompt repairs can help mitigate these issues and keep your Genesis Coupe 3.8 running smoothly.
